THE COST PICTURE
Behind the thift to battery power I thi* cost trend picture. Since the er infla tion hat been general. Note that labor coitt are aipeciafly Important becaute of tha very low maintenance labor re quirement* of battery powered devict*. Two major eicepflont to the inflationary movement have been electric power and lead-acid balferiet. While figure* are too general to permit plotting a cott trend, betferiet have increased about twenty per cent in price iinco 1940 --and their life hat Incrtated about fifty per cent in the tame period!

THE TECHNOLOGY PICTOtE
Today's Induttriel Ired ecld hHery it fsr different from JH 19S0 9f4ndpr*ntv Tchnlcl *dvneot h been followed wp by redesign end new menufectwrin^ methods The result it the increete in power 110*49* ctpecity shown Kero.

Here's Help in Selecting Battery Power
Lead Industrie* Association's technical staff hat the following literature available to help in the selection of batteries and battery powered devices --
Industrial Truvk Cost Calculator -- a simplified calcu lator which allows you to cstimote the cost of own ing, operating, and maintaining battery-powered and other industrial trucks. It performs o complete cost analysis in five minute*.
The Cholco of Battery Systems - reprint of o paper before the Society of Automotive Engineers by C. G. Grimes and W. S. Herbert. Examines oil con temporary battery systems, their advantages and shortcomings.
Electric street delivery trucks - reprinted from food Procemng, this orticle explores the econonvcs of electric trucks for route deliveries of milk, baked goods, and similor service*.
Directory of battery powered vehicles and oppliances (copy enclosed)
Directory of manufacturers of lead-acid bat teries-- lists manufacturing companies, types of lead ocid battery produced, ratings, and miscel laneous information.
